If visiting independently, assess conditions carefully and prioritize safety over ambition in this remote location.","q":"Is swimming safe at Mkokoni Beach?"},{"a":"Visit Mkokoni Beach during Kenya's dry seasons for the most comfortable experience: January through March and July through October. These periods bring less rainfall and more predictable conditions for travel and beach activities. The beach attracts minimal crowds year-round due to its remote northern location, making it ideal for solitude-seeking travellers. Avoid the heavy rains of April-May and November when access becomes difficult and beach conditions less pleasant. The isolation means weather significantly impacts the experience, so plan visits when conditions support safe boat access and outdoor activities.","q":"When is the best time to visit Mkokoni Beach?"},{"a":"Accessing Mkokoni Beach requires boat transport, as it's a remote northern mainland village near Kiunga. Most travellers reach the area via Lamu, either by flight or road to Mokowe then ferry. From Lamu, arrange boat transport northward along the coast—trips can take several hours depending on vessel and conditions. Some visitors access the area through organized tours including Kiunga Marine Reserve visits. The northern location near the Somalia border means checking current security advisories is important. Local boat operators from Lamu can arrange transport, but services depend on weather and sea conditions.","q":"How can I reach Mkokoni Beach?"},{"a":"Mkokoni is a small beach village with very basic accommodation options, typically simple guesthouses or community-based lodging rather than formal hotels.
